#ifndef NODETRAVERSER_H
#define NODETRAVERSER_H
#include <QVector2D>
#include "codec/decoder.h"
#include "common/cancelableobject.h"
#include "node/output/track/track.h"
#include "render/job/footagejob.h"
#include "value.h"
namespace olive {
class NodeTraverser : public CancelableObject
{
public:
NodeTraverser() = default;
NodeValueTable GenerateTable(const Node *n, const QString &output, const TimeRange &range);
NodeValueTable GenerateTable(const NodeOutput& output, const TimeRange &range)
{
return GenerateTable(output.node(), output.output(), range);
}
NodeValueDatabase GenerateDatabase(const Node *node, const QString &output, const TimeRange &range);
const VideoParams& GetCacheVideoParams() const
{
return video_params_;
}
void SetCacheVideoParams(const VideoParams& params)
{
video_params_ = params;
}
protected:
NodeValueTable ProcessInput(const Node *node, const QString &input, const TimeRange &range);
virtual NodeValueTable GenerateBlockTable(const Track *track, const TimeRange& range);
virtual QVariant ProcessVideoFootage(const FootageJob &stream, const rational &input_time);
virtual QVariant ProcessAudioFootage(const FootageJob &stream, const TimeRange &input_time);
virtual QVariant ProcessShader(const Node *node, const TimeRange &range, const ShaderJob& job);
virtual QVariant ProcessSamples(const Node *node, const TimeRange &range, const SampleJob &job);
virtual QVariant ProcessFrameGeneration(const Node *node, const GenerateJob& job);
virtual QVariant GetCachedTexture(const QByteArray& hash);
virtual void SaveCachedTexture(const QByteArray& hash, const QVariant& texture);
virtual bool CanCacheFrames()
{
return false;
}
void AddGlobalsToDatabase(NodeValueDatabase& db, const TimeRange &range) const;
QVector2D GenerateResolution() const;
private:
void PostProcessTable(const Node *node, const QString &output, const TimeRange &range, NodeValueTable &output_params);
VideoParams video_params_;
};
}
#endif // NODETRAVERSER_H
